Session Timed Out Error – Fix in Amazing Steps (2026)

Understanding Session Timed Out Errors
In the realm of web applications, a session refers to the duration of interaction that a user has with a web service. This begins when a user logs in or accesses the application and concludes once they log out or their interaction ends. During this period, the system preserves information about the user’s state, preferences, and activities. However, when a user’s session exceeds the predefined time limit without activity, it results in what is commonly referred to as a session timed out error.
Session timed out errors typically occur due to inactivity on the user’s part. When a user remains idle for an extended period, the server automatically terminates the session to protect sensitive data and resources. This precautionary measure is essential in safeguarding users’ information, especially in applications that manage sensitive data, such as banking or healthcare services. As a result, when the user attempts to perform an action after the session has expired, they receive a notification indicating that their session has timed out.
The impact of session timed out errors on user experience can be quite significant. Such errors can lead to frustration, primarily when users lose their progress or unsaved work due to the session expiration. Regular users may find it especially irritating if they have to repeatedly log in to the application after brief moments of inactivity. Consequently, understanding and managing session timeouts effectively is crucial for enhancing user satisfaction and maintaining engagement in web applications.
👉 Table of Contents 👇
Common Causes of Session Timed Out Errors
Session timed out errors are a prevalent issue that many users encounter while navigating various online platforms. Understanding the underlying causes of these errors can help in mitigating their occurrence and enhancing user experience. One of the primary reasons for session timed out errors is server-side timeouts. Web servers often have specific configurations that dictate how long a session can remain inactive before it is terminated. If the server’s timeout settings are too restrictive, users may find themselves logged out unexpectedly, leading to the frustrating session timed out error.
In addition to server settings, client-side configurations can also play a significant role in session management. Local settings on a user’s device, such as insufficient browser memory or incorrect date and time settings, can adversely affect session persistence. When these settings are misconfigured, they can lead to premature session termination.
Network disruptions further contribute to session timed out errors. Unreliable internet connections, proxy server issues, or interruptions caused by firewalls can disrupt the communication between the client and the server, resulting in sessions being unexpectedly dropped. Additionally, issues with browser cookies can exacerbate this situation. Cookies are essential for maintaining user sessions, and if they are disabled, corrupted, or incorrectly configured, users may experience more frequent session timed out errors.
Moreover, certain browser extensions or security settings might interfere with cookie management, leading to an interrupted session. Therefore, it is crucial for users and web administrators alike to understand these common causes of session timed out errors. By addressing these issues, more seamless and uninterrupted browsing experiences can be achieved.
Identifying Session Timed Out Errors
Session timed out errors are common issues encountered by users during web interactions. These errors typically occur when a user’s session on a website reaches its predefined inactivity limit, leading to disconnection or disruption of service. Recognizing these errors is crucial for effective troubleshooting and resolution.
Users can identify session timed out errors through specific signs and messages displayed on their screens. A frequent indication is the appearance of a notification that states the session has expired, prompting users to log in again. Additionally, users may notice that data they were working on has been lost, as many applications automatically log out sessions that have remained idle for an extended period. Other symptoms include being redirected to the homepage or encountering unexpected blank screens.
To accurately troubleshoot session timed out errors, it is beneficial to try reproducing the issue. Start by monitoring the length of time before you can reliably expect a timeout. Note any patterns that emerge as you navigate through the site or application. If you consistently experience the same error after a specified period of inactivity, consider recording the steps leading up to the timeout error. This documentation can be helpful when seeking further assistance from technical support.
Additionally, checking your browser settings and security settings can provide insight into potential causes of session timeouts. Certain configurations, such as aggressive privacy settings, may interfere with session maintenance. Moreover, clearing your browser cache and cookies, or trying a different web browser, can help eliminate issues that lead to session timed out errors.

Step-by-Step Guide to Fix Session Timed Out Errors
Encountering a session timed out error can be frustrating, particularly when it prevents access to essential information or services. Fortunately, several steps can be taken to troubleshoot and resolve this issue effectively. Below is a comprehensive guide that readers can follow to fix session timed out errors, focusing on both browser settings and server configurations.
First, begin by examining the browser settings. An outdated cache or cookies can often lead to session issues. Clear your browser’s cache by navigating to the settings menu, selecting ‘Privacy and Security’, and then opting for ‘Clear Browsing Data’. Ensure both ‘Cookies and other site data’ and ‘Cached images and files’ are selected. Confirm the clearing process and restart the browser.
Next, check if any extensions or add-ons might be impacting session behavior. Disable these browser extensions one by one to identify if a specific extension is causing the issue. After modifications, refresh the website to see if the session timed out error persists.
If the problem continues, proceed to inspect your server settings. Ensure that session timeouts are appropriately configured within your server settings. For PHP users, this involves locating the ‘php.ini’ file and adjusting the ‘session.gc_maxlifetime’ parameter to a higher value. A common recommendation is to set this value to 1440 seconds (24 minutes) or more, depending on typical usage patterns.
Furthermore, confirm database connectivity and session storage methodologies. If sessions are stored in a database, ensure that connection parameters are accurately defined and functioning correctly. Any misconfiguration can lead to session instability, prompting timeouts.
By following these steps carefully, users can address common triggers of session timed out errors. In many cases, adjustments in browser settings and server configurations will significantly reduce or eliminate these frustrating disruptions.
Preventing Session Timed Out Errors in Future
To mitigate the occurrence of session timed out errors, both users and developers can implement certain proactive strategies. A critical first step involves extending the session duration of an application. By default, many applications set session time limits that are ideal for security considerations but can be excessively short for user convenience. Developers can evaluate the application’s usage patterns and potentially increase the session timeout threshold to better align with user behavior.
Moreover, enhancing user interactions can significantly reduce the chances of session expiration. This includes implementing features that automatically refresh the user session while the user is actively engaged with the application. For instance, developers can utilize JavaScript to send periodic keep-alive requests to the server, thereby signaling that the user is still active. This technique not only keeps the session alive but also improves the user experience by minimizing disruptions.
Additionally, developers should consider informing users about the session timeout policies. A well-placed notification can serve as a gentle reminder for users to save their work or be prepared for a potential logout. Notifications can be accompanied by options to extend sessions, providing users with more control over their interactions.
Finally, monitoring user engagement trends can yield valuable insights into how long sessions typically last before timing out. By analyzing this data, developers can make informed decisions to adjust session time limits accordingly. These preventative measures will enhance user experience and decrease occurrences of session timed out errors significantly.
Technical Considerations for Developers
Session management is a critical component of web development that directly impacts user experience. Developers must pay careful attention to various technical aspects when handling sessions to avoid errors such as the session timed out error. One of the primary considerations involves how sessions are created and maintained on the server side. Effective coding practices should be adopted to ensure that session data is stored securely and efficiently. It is vital to use robust authentication methods, as well as validation checks to safeguard session data against unauthorized access.
Server settings play a crucial role in determining the longevity and reliability of user sessions. Developers should consider the default session timeout settings in their server configurations. For example, extending the session timeout duration might be necessary for applications requiring longer periods of inactivity, while balancing the need for security. Additionally, session storage method selection—whether in memory, database, or file system—requires careful consideration to optimize performance and reliability.
Cookie management is another essential factor in session handling. Cookies serve as a vessel for session identifiers, and developers should implement secure cookie flags, such as HttpOnly and Secure, to enhance security. Moreover, managing the cookie expiration date is crucial; setting an appropriate duration can help reduce the likelihood of session timeouts while maintaining security. Additionally, developers should ensure that their applications are configured to handle scenarios where cookies may be disabled or not supported.
Lastly, thorough testing of session management processes is paramount. Developers should simulate various user interactions to evaluate the resilience of their session management strategies. By integrating logging mechanisms, any session-related issues that arise during user interactions can be promptly identified and addressed.

User Best Practices to Mitigate Session Errors
As web applications increasingly rely on session management to maintain user states, session timed out errors can disrupt the overall online experience. To minimize their occurrence and manage their impact, users can adopt several best practices. First, keeping your web browser updated to the latest version is essential. Regular updates not only enhance functionality but also improve security and bug fixes that can prevent session errors.
Another important practice is to adjust your browser settings. Disabling any restrictive cookie settings or ensuring that cookies are enabled can help manage session cookies more effectively. As sessions typically rely on cookies, having them disabled may lead to premature logouts when the application attempts to create or renew a session.
Users should also make a habit of periodically clearing their browser’s cache and cookies. Over time, caches can become cluttered with outdated data, which might interfere with how web applications retrieve user session information. Clearing the cache can help improve performance and reduce the likelihood of encountering session timed out errors.
Moreover, it is advisable to avoid prolonged periods of inactivity. If a user remains idle on a page that relies on session management, the session may expire, resulting in an error. To combat this, users can actively refresh their pages or periodically click on links within the application to keep the session alive. This habit is especially critical when working on tasks that involve sensitive data.
Lastly, users should consider logging out manually when they finish using applications. While automatic session timeouts are a security feature, opting for manual logouts can help control session management better and mitigate issues that arise from unexpected session expiration. By following these practices, users can enhance their browsing experience and significantly reduce the likelihood of encountering session timed out errors.
Case Studies: Real-World Examples of Session Timed Out Errors
Session timed out errors are a common issue across various digital environments, affecting both users and service providers alike. This section explores real-world instances of these errors within the realms of e-commerce and online education, illustrating their prevalence and the solutions implemented to overcome them.
In e-commerce platforms, such as a popular retail website, users often reported receiving a session timed out notification when attempting to complete their purchases. The inconvenience caused many cart abandonments, greatly impacting sales. To address this issue, the e-commerce site’s technical team analyzed the back-end processes to determine the root cause. They discovered that the timeout setting was configured too low, especially for customers browsing through multiple items. By increasing the session timeout limit and implementing a more efficient session handling mechanism, the platform reduced the occurrence of these errors significantly. This not only improved the user experience but also resulted in a notable increase in conversion rates.
In another scenario, an online educational platform faced similar issues when students were taking timed exams. Many learners reported that the session timed out unexpectedly during critical periods, leading to frustration and lost progress. The educational administrators took immediate action by increasing the session timeout period specifically for examination activities. Additionally, they introduced save checkpoints, which allowed students to save their progress periodically, thus minimizing disruption caused by session timeouts. Following these modifications, feedback indicated a substantial decrease in complaints regarding session interruptions.
These real-world examples underscore the significance of addressing session timed out errors promptly and effectively across various digital platforms. By understanding user behavior and adjusting system parameters, organizations can enhance user engagement and satisfaction, ultimately leading to improved business outcomes.
FAQs About Session Timed Out Errors
Session timed out errors are a common frustration for many users engaging with web applications or online services. These interruptions can disrupt workflows and lead to data loss. Below, we will address frequently asked questions to clarify common concerns and enhance understanding regarding this issue.
What causes a session timed out error?
Session timed out errors occur primarily due to inactivity. Most web applications configure a timeout period for security reasons, which automatically logs users out after a certain duration without activity. This mechanism is designed to protect sensitive information from unauthorized access, thereby ensuring that idle sessions do not remain open longer than necessary.
How can I prevent session timeouts?
To mitigate the occurrence of session timed out errors, users can try several strategies. Regularly interacting with the application, such as clicking buttons or refreshing the page, can help maintain an active session. Additionally, some applications offer settings that allow users to extend their session duration, so checking the settings tab for such options is advisable.
Is there a way to recover from a session timeout?
In most cases, when a session times out, users will be redirected to a login page. They can simply re-enter their credentials to regain access. However, it is essential to save any work frequently to prevent data loss. Some applications have auto-save features that help in minimizing the risk associated with session expirations.
Are session timed out errors related to my internet connection?
While generally session timed out errors relate to inactivity, an unstable internet connection can also result in disruptions and session loss. It is recommended to maintain a stable and reliable internet connection to reduce unexpected logouts.

Discover more from HUMANITYUAPD
Subscribe to get the latest posts sent to your email.
